I'm posting here a short list of the best online collaboration Tools; a quick list of aids for web life; designing and posting videos, blogs and websites: all totally free to use!! ..... ..... ..... .....(1) Google Docs (2) OpenOffice (3) Zoho - all provide personal productivity tools like word processors, spreadsheets and presentation tools. They are all different but very useful. Take a look and decide which make the most sense for your project. ..... ..... ..... ..... ..... (4) Skype - for Voice Over IP (VOIP) computer to computer calls. This is a great way to talk to your friends while connected. It is free computer to computer and can be used to create a conference call. ..... ..... ..... ..... (5) Firefox - a very standard and open source web browser similar to Internet Explorer. This is most useful of you are a developer, but is a good choice for anyone. .... ..... ..... (6) Pidgin, Adium - Instant messaging applications that talk to lots of instant messaging services. These will help you connect to members of your team even if everyone chats on a different instant messaging system. (7) Vyew - Powerful web conferencing application. You should take a look at this. It is a great way to share what you are working on across the web. And it makes it easy to go stop and then go back and continue where you left off. Works great together with Skype.
